About this role

Internal Audit Manager Menlo Park, CA Meta's Internal Audit team gives experienced auditors the opportunity to harness Meta's cutting-edge technology to deliver high-impact audits and drive meaningful improvements. You'll work in a high-volume, rapidly evolving, technology-enabled environment, collaborating with cross-functional partners to shape risk management and add value across Meta's global operations. You will be successful in this role if you can clearly and effectively communicate, can navigate ambiguity, and can deliver results in a fast paced, with shifting priorities and evolving environment.
